HawaiiHB 12792025–2026 Regular Session (Year 2)House

RELATING TO HEALTH.

Sponsored By: Jenna Takenouchi (Democratic)

In Committee

Summary

Establish a medical education liaison position within the University of Hawaii John A. Burns School of Medicine to support programs that utilize a team of medical specialists to support primary care providers and other health care professionals through mentorship and guidance. Appropriates funds.
